The basic instruments for navigation with roadbook, used in the majority of rallies, are: porta-electrical roadbook, GPS and tripmaster. In other rallies, as the Merzouga Rally or the Dakar, the requirements are broader, so it will require a more complex configuration. Storm would also be prepared for those requirements.


Navigation instruments

The porta-roadbook, we can accommodate a route book on paper, usually far A5 wide. Once installed the roll, which includes all the pages, we can move forward and backward directions.

The tripmaster allows you to keep track of the total and partial, adjustable kilometers through a control placed on the handlebar, so these data fit with the information shown in the roadbook. This unit also advises speed, maximum speed and the total time from the start.

GPS helps us to learn about our current course and will also help us reach the direction in which indicate us the directions of the roadbook. In addition, other information that can be represented in this role are the coordinates, which are intended to warn the pilot if it continues or not on the right track.

Navigate the desert with roadbook is an exciting experience. Sometimes, lack of references, as in the dunes, forcing sailing directions and without any other indication. That forces the pilot to remember where it is going and where it must go. Satisfaction is highest when it manages to reach the goal.
